A chiral pyrrolide-based diamine in combination with benzoic acid has been found to be an effective organocatalyst for Michael addition of alpha,alpha-disubstituted aldehydes with nitroolefins. The reaction provided the desired Michael products possessing all-carbon quaternary center with high yields (76-98%) and high levels of enantioselectivities (up to 97% ee) under solvent-free reaction conditions.
